/*html { filter:progid:DXImageTransform.Microsoft.BasicImage(grayscale=1); }*/
body{
font-size:9pt;
margin:0 auto;
font-family:Arial, Helvetica, sans-serif;
}
.banner{width:1004px;height:196px;background-image:url(images/banner.jpg); background-repeat:no-repeat;}
.banner_l{ background-image:url(images/banner_l.gif); width:342px;height:41px; background-repeat:no-repeat; background-position:top;}
#bigl{ background-image:url(images/bigl.gif);width:11px; height:62px; float:left;}
#bigm{height:63px;width:349px; float:left;}
#bigm_t{background-image:url(images/bigtopbg.gif); background-repeat:no-repeat; width:349px; overflow:hidden;height:9px; background-position:top;}
#bigm_m{height:40px;}
#bigm_m div{float:left;}
.fg{ background-image:url(images/fg.gif); width:4px; overflow:hidden; height:40px;}
#bigm_b{ background-image:url(images/bigbottombg.gif); background-repeat:no-repeat; background-position:bottom; width:349px;height:14px;}
.Eng{ font-family:Arial, Helvetica, sans-serif; font-size:11pt;font-weight:bold;}
.Eng a:link{color:#FFFFFF; text-decoration:none;}
.Eng a:visited{color:#FFFFFF; text-decoration:none;}
.Eng a:hover{color:#f67b1d; text-decoration:underline;}
#bigr{ background-position:top;background-image:url(images/bigr.gif);width:11px; height:62px; float:left;}


/*导航样式*/
.nav_l{background-image:url(images/qq.gif); background-repeat:no-repeat; background-position:top;width:342px;height:28px;}
#navbg{ width:662px;background-image:url(images/nav.gif); background-repeat:no-repeat;}
#navbg ul a { display: block; width: 84px; text-align:center;}
#navbg ul a:link {color:#ffffff; font-weight:bold; text-decoration:none;} 
#navbg ul a:visited {color:#ffffff; font-weight:bold; text-decoration:none; } 
#navbg ul a:hover {color:#bee42f; font-weight:bold; text-decoration:none;font-weight:bold; background-image:url(../images/neiye_11.gif); }

*html #navbg ul{display:inline;margin-left:70px;float:left; }
*+html #navbg ul{display:inline;margin-left:70px!important;float:left; }
#navbg ul{display:inline;margin-left:30px;float:left; }
*html #navbg ul li{list-style:none;width:84px;float:left;padding-top:16px;}
*+html #navbg ul li{list-style:none;width:84px;float:left;padding-top:16px!important;padding-top:6px;}
#navbg ul li{list-style:none;width:84px;float:left;padding-top:6px;}


#navbg ul li ul {
	color:#FFFFFF;
	font-size:9pt;
	font-weight:bold;
	float:left;
    display:none;
	text-align:left;
	left: 350px;
	position: absolute;
	background-color:#DCDDDD;
	line-height:24px;
	width:500px;
	overflow:hidden;
	margin-top:1px;
	top:237px;
	padding-top:-5px!important;
	padding-top:0px;
	background-image:url(images/z_right.jpg);
	background-repeat:no-repeat;
	background-position:right;
} 
*html #navbg ul li ul li{padding-top:0px;float:left;overflow:hidden;text-align:left;}
*+html #navbg ul li ul li{ margin-top:-15px;float:left;overflow:hidden;text-align:left;} 
#navbg ul li ul li{padding-top:0px;float:left;overflow:hidden;text-align:left;} 

#navbg ul li ul a{display: block; width:75px;text-align:left; padding-left:5px; } 
#navbg ul li ul a:link {color:#000000; text-decoration:none;font-weight:normal;} 
#navbg ul li ul a:visited {color:#000000;text-decoration:none;font-weight:normal;} 
#navbg ul li ul a:hover {color:#192983;text-decoration:none;font-weight:normal;} 

*html #zi_left{width:13px; height:25px;float:left;background-image:url(images/z_left.jpg); background-repeat:no-repeat; background-position:left; margin-left:0px;}
*+html #zi_left{width:13px; height:25px;float:left;background-image:url(images/z_left.jpg); background-repeat:no-repeat; background-position:left; margin-left:0px;}
#zi_left{width:13px; height:25px;float:left;background-image:url(images/z_left.jpg); background-repeat:no-repeat; background-position:left; margin-left:-40px;}


#main_l{ background-image: url(images/banner_b.gif);width:342px; height:145px;background-color:#e6ebf4; background-repeat:no-repeat; background-position:top;}


#rc{height:220px;width:266px; margin:0 auto;}
#rc_title{margin-top:13px; font-size:13pt;font-weight:bold;text-align:center;}
#rc_content{ margin-top:10px;}
.rc_dian{ background-image:url(images/dian.gif); background-repeat:repeat-x; height:1px; overflow:hidden;}
.rc_td{ line-height:20px;}
#rc_content font{color:#92b902; font-size:9pt;}

#gg{width:283px;background-color:#ffffff; height:185px;margin-top:65px!important;margin-top:15px; margin-left:15px;float:left; border:1px solid #fff; overflow:hidden;}
.gg_1{width:165px;height:32px; float:left; cursor:pointer;}
.gg_2{width:118px;height:32px; float:left;}
#gg_txt{display:inline;float:left;width:264px;margin-left:0px;padding:0px; margin-top:-4px!important;margin-top:-4px;}
#gg_txt li{list-style:none;line-height:25px;height:25px;background-color:#187ec8; width:283px;float:left;padding-left:0px;margin-left:0px; margin-top:1px;}
#gg_txt li span{ padding-left:5px; line-height:25px;}
#gg_txt li span a:link{ color:#fff; text-decoration:none;}
#gg_txt li span a:visited{ color:#fff; text-decoration:none;}
#gg_txt li span a:hover{ color:#fff; font-weight:bold;text-decoration:none;}

#xz_txt{display:none;margin-left:0px;float:left;width:264px;padding:0px;margin-top:-4px!important;margin-top:-4px;}
#xz_txt li{margin-top:1px;list-style:none;background-color:#187ec8;float:left;width:283px; line-height:25px;height:25px;}
#xz_txt li span{ padding-left:5px; line-height:25px;}
#xz_txt li span a:link{color:#ffffff;text-decoration:none;}
#xz_txt li span a:hover{color:#fff;font-weight:bold;text-decoration:none;}
#xz_txt li span a:visited{color:#fff;text-decoration:none;}

#search{ width:283px;margin-left:15px;float:left;background-color:#187ec8;margin-top:15px; height:67px;}
#tu{ background-image:url(images/search.gif); background-repeat:no-repeat; width:99px; height:28px; float:left;}
#keywords{width:248px; margin-left:10px;float:left; margin-top:8px;}
#Keyword{ border:1px solid #fff; width:192px;float:left;height:16px; color:#999999;}
#btn{ margin-left:5px;float:left;}
.keys{ float:left;}
#dp{ float:left; margin-left:15px; margin-top:15px;background-image:url(images/dpbg.gif); background-repeat:no-repeat; width:278px; height:133px; padding-top:20px;}
#dp ul{ display:inline;}
#dp ul li{ list-style:none; float:left; width:120px; line-height:25px;}
#dp ul li a:link{ color:#0f6095; padding-left:20px;  text-decoration:none;}
#dp ul li a:visited{ color:#0f6095; padding-left:20px; text-decoration:none;}
#dp ul li a:hover{ color:red; text-decoration:underline; padding-left:20px; background-image:url(images/shou.gif); background-repeat:no-repeat; background-position:left;}


.ad{ width:610px; height:260px; float:left;margin-left:15px; margin-top:10px;}
#main_r{width:661px; float:left;height:250px;background-color:#FFFFFF;margin-left:15px; margin-top:15px;}
#n_title{ font-size:11pt;  color:#1b64a3; font-weight:bold; margin-top:10px;}
#n_content{ margin-top:10px;}
#n_c{margin-top:4px; line-height:20px;}
#n_content_xk{ background-image:url(images/xk.gif); height:5px; background-repeat:no-repeat;}
.nopic{ float:left; margin-left:8px!important;margin-left:4px; margin-top:8px;}
.nopic img{height:99px;width:81px;}
.lvtext{color:#9FC123;}
.a2:link{ color:#000000; text-decoration:none;}
.a2:visited{ color:#000000; text-decoration:none;}
.a2:hover{ color:#9FC123; text-decoration:none;}
#main_bottom_right_top{ width:610px; height:86px; margin-top:30px; margin-left:15px; float:left;}
.slider_td{padding-top:2px; border-top:1px solid #cccccc; float:left;}
.slider_ul{ display:inline;}
.slider_ul li {width:57px; list-style:none;height:40px; float:left; white-space: nowrap; overflow:hidden;  margin:0px; padding:0px; }
.slider_ul li img {vertical-align:center; border:0px solid #052E5C; width:57px; height:40px;white-space: nowrap;}
#bottom{ width:1004px; height:66px; background-color:#0f6095; color:#fff; margin:0 auto;}
#bottom a:link{ color:#fff; text-decoration:none;}
#bottom a:visited{ color:#fff; text-decoration:none;}
#bottom a:hover{ color:#fff; text-decoration:underline;}
#bottomtxt{ margin-top:25px; text-align:center;}



/*二级页*/
#ThisPath{ color:#187dc5; border-bottom:1px solid #5a975c;float:left; margin-left:20px; margin-top:10px; line-height:23px;}
#ThisPath a:link{ color:#187dc5; text-decoration:none;}
#ThisPath a:visited{ color:#187dc5; text-decoration:none;}
#ThisPath a:hover{ color:#187dc5; text-decoration:underline;}
#ThisPath .a1:link{ color:#f39800; text-decoration:none;}
#ThisPath .a1:visited{ color:#f39800; text-decoration:none;}
#ThisPath .a1:hover{ color:#f39800; text-decoration:underline;}

#VenueContent{ width:613px; float:left; margin-left:15px; margin-top:10px;}
.tbg{ background-image:url(images/tbg.gif); background-repeat:repeat-x;overflow:hidden; height:6px;}
.lbg{background-image:url(images/lbg.gif); background-repeat:repeat-y; width:6px; }
.bbg{ background-image:url(images/bbg.gif); background-repeat:repeat-x; height:6px;}
.rbg{ background-image:url(images/rbg.gif); background-repeat:repeat-y; width:7px;}
.VenueBg{ height:40px;background-image:url(images/nlist2.jpg); background-repeat:no-repeat;}
#VenueContent a:link{ color:#3793aa; text-decoration:none;}
#VenueContent a:visited{ color:#3793aa; text-decoration:none;}
#VenueContent a:hover{ color:#df5f3a; text-decoration:underline;}
.VenueTit{ margin-left:60px; color:#fff; font-weight:bold; font-size:12pt;}
.VenueTab{ margin-top:5px;border:1px solid #177b95;}
.aa{ display:none;}
.menu_bg_c{ background-image:url(images/nlist.jpg); background-repeat:no-repeat;width:283px;height:46px;}
.nlist2{ background-image:url(images/nlist2.jpg); background-position:right; height:40px;}
#nlist2_txt{ color:#FFFFFF; font-size:11pt; line-height:40px; padding-left:60px;font-weight:bold;}


.err{ background-image:url(images/nlist2.jpg);}


.login{ float:left;}
.login img{ cursor:pointer;}
.loginlbg{ background-repeat:repeat-y; background-image:url(images/loginlbg.jpg); width:10px; overflow:hidden;}
.loginrbg{ background-repeat:repeat-y;background-image:url(images/loginrbg.jpg); width:8px; overflow:hidden; background-position:left;}
.logintxt{margin-top:5px;width:438px; height:40px; background-color:#a3b3c7; padding-left:5px;overflow:hidden;}
#loginContent{ float:left; width:440px;}
.zsloginContent{width:438px; margin-top:5px;}
.zsloginContent td{ color:#023248;}
.input{ border:1px solid #a3b4c6; height:18px; line-height:18px;}
.inputWidth{ width:180px;}
.csbtn{ border:0px;background-image:url(images/cxtx.jpg); width:85px;height:26px; cursor:pointer;}
.dlbtn{ border:0px; background-image:url(images/dl.jpg); width:87px;height:27px; cursor:pointer;}
.sqbtn{border:0px; background-image:url(images/mtzsq.jpg); width:84px;height:26px; cursor:pointer;}

.wr{ margin-left:3px;float:left;}
.wrtxt{ color:red; float:left; line-height:20px; margin-left:5px;}


#image_slider{ margin:0 auto; width:1004px;height:40px;}